Hey — handing over Rotarius, our secrets-rotation utility, before I'm out next week. The branch you're reviewing adds staged rollback: if a new credential fails its health check, we revert to the previous one instead of paging someone at 3 a.m. Watch the locking logic in the scheduler; that's where the old race lived. Design notes, test matrix, and the open questions I didn't get to are written up here:

dashboard of hahop-bagep = https://confluence.lumiclabs.internal/display/projects/projects/pages

## Currency Rounding — Onboarding Notes

The Peltwick conversion service historically drifted by fractions of a cent when summing multi-currency invoices. All rounding now happens in the Ledgerline microservice using banker's rounding, so never round in the release scripts themselves. Ledgerline requires authentication for rate submissions; when preparing a release environment, add its signing credential as the next line of the .env file:

sealed setting: LEDGER_TOKEN20=6148d35bbb480b0ab79e

Handover: Eventforge Schema Registry

For plugin authors: all event schemas must be registered before your plugin publishes, and compatibility mode is set to backward-only — removing fields breaks registration. Validation runs at publish time, not consume time, so failures surface immediately. The staging registry resets weekly; re-register there after Mondays. Your plugin should connect using the configuration below.

settings of fahag-haduf:
[ulaox]
port = 8443
region = south-2
host = ulaox.lumiccorp.internal
timeout_ms = 500
retries = 8